Job Overview:
The Housekeeper is dedicated to maintaining the facility in a clean, safe, and comfortable condition, serving the residents to the best of our ability while promoting an independent lifestyle across all levels of care.
Work Responsibilities:
- Execute designated duties in accordance with daily work assignments.
- Empty and disinfect waste receptacles as necessary.
- Maintain the cleanliness and polish of furnishings, fixtures, niches, room heating and cooling units, and other surfaces within resident rooms, recreation areas, and similar spaces on a daily basis or as directed.
- Thoroughly clean, sanitize/disinfect, and polish the lavatory fixtures.
- Perform daily cleaning of windows and mirrors in resident rooms, recreational areas, restrooms, and entrance/exit pathways, or as otherwise directed.
- Clean floors through sweeping, dusting, moist or wet mopping, and disinfecting, in addition to carpet cleaning by vacuuming, spot cleaning, deodorizing, extracting, and dry cleaning.
- Maintain walls and ceilings through washing, scrubbing, dusting, spot cleaning, and similar methods.
- Eliminate dirt, dust, grime, film, and other contaminants from surfaces employing appropriate cleansing and disinfecting agents.
- Maintain cleanliness in corridors, staircases, and elevators as designated.
- Dispose of waste and refuse in appropriate containers, and re-line the garbage bin with the correctly sized liner.
- Ensure that vacant areas are cleaned as designated. (Daily in healthcare / fortnightly in other regions)
- Carry out terminal cleansing procedures, as directed, upon a resident’s discharge or transfer to another room or area.
- Carries out additional responsibilities as assigned
